It’s almost harvest time in Phillips County. Local farmers are busy cleaning granaries and preparing for this year’s crops. Historically, horses and small tractors did much of the work, now we have a large tractor and GPS units to help the farmers of today.

In 1941 the Hall/Westerman family wanted to move a 25,000-bushel wood elevator from Chapman, Mont., through Loring, Mont., to their farm southeast of Loring. Was this possible with the tractors and equipment available in the 1940’s?

The answer is yes with a little “Montana ingenuity”. The elevator was loaded onto timbers...
